## Authentication

Heads up for review: the Echohall audio-guide app now fetches exhibit narration manifests from the Curio backend instead of bundling them. Tokens are short-lived and refreshed by the `curio-auth` helper, so you shouldn't see any hardcoded credentials in app code anymore — flag it if you do. The only static credential is the one the CI pipeline uses to pull test fixtures from the Curio staging tier, which is shown below.

gateway credential: zpat7_wu4aBVX

**Ticket: Retention sweeper drift between prod-east and prod-west**

While reviewing last week's purge audit for the Lintrell data-retention sweeper, I noticed prod-west is still running with the pre-Q3 grace window and a shorter batch interval than prod-east. This means records in the legal-hold bucket are being evaluated on different schedules, which complicates our compliance attestations. I've prepared a change to pin both regions to the canonical values. For reference during review, the intended canonical configuration is reproduced below.

config for hawip-bahop:
[fendor]
host = fendor.paliqworks.corp
user = fendor_svc
database = fendor_prod

Hi team,

Before I hand off the 3.2 release, please note the humidity sensor drift reported on Verdana controllers in the Elmbrook trial site. Drift exceeds 4% after roughly ten days of continuous operation; firmware 3.2.1 adds an automatic recalibration cycle every 72 hours. Support should advise growers to install 3.2.1 and trigger a manual recalibration once. The hotfix bundle must be verified before distribution, so I'm including the signing key used for the 3.2.1 packages below.

release key, fahof-yagap: bky3_m5d

☐ Job Queue Cutover — Marraday Platform

Confirm the legacy Threadwell queue is drained before flipping traffic to the new Corvex scheduler. Support: after cutover, stuck-job tickets should be triaged against Corvex, not Threadwell — old dashboards will read zero, which is expected, not an outage. Retries now cap at five with exponential backoff, so customers may see slightly delayed completions during the first hour. Keep the rollback script staged until Friday. The cutover build is identified by the token below.

pipeline stamp: htk4_66df